(1) A minimum 81-square mile area around a Fruit fly detection shall be quarantined upon finding: (a) Two adults within three miles of each other within a life cycle; or (b) One gravid female; or (c) A larva; or (d) A pupa. (2) The geographical boundaries of a quarantine area sha…

(1) A minimum of a 0.5 mile radius area around a giant African land snail detection shall be quarantined upon finding an active population of two or more live snails in any life stage. (2) The geographical boundaries of a quarantine area shall be published in a major newspaper of…

(1) All garbage, regardless of previous processing, shall, before being fed to animals, be thoroughly cooked for at least 30 minutes at 212º F. (2) All equipment utensils and vehicles used in the collection, transportation and distribution of garbage and all other facilities used…
